Written Answers. - Health Board Stock Control.

Batt O'Keeffe

Ceist:

110 Mr. B. O'Keeffe asked the Minister for Health his views on the lack of stock records relating to drugs and medicines in the health boards. [10061/96]

Limerick East): My Department is conscious of the need for improved controls and procedures in relation to all aspects of material management and stock control within the health services, and continues to support health boards and hospitals in improving systems. While there are specific clinical and legal issues surrounding the handling of drugs, I am anxious that the general principles of best practice be adhered to in this area.

Because of these concerns, in April 1995, I established a Materials Management Advisory Group which is to report shortly. I expect that the report will include recommendations in relation to all aspects of materials management, including the issue of stock records for drugs and medicines.
